The Chemical Sector in Rhondda Cynon Taff
Chemicals rarely make headlines, yet almost every industry in Rhondda Cynon Taff depends on them. Water treatment plants need coagulants and disinfectants. Manufacturers need degreasers, lubricants, adhesives and surface treatments. Construction relies on admixtures and sealants, while food producers require sanitising agents approved for contact with edible products. The borough’s chemical companies span formulation, blending, distribution and technical services, forming a quiet but essential layer of regional industry.
Location helps. Industrial estates around Treforest, Hirwaun and Llantrisant offer bunded storage, controlled warehousing and good access to the M4 and A470 for regional distribution. Proximity to the South Wales industrial belt gives local chemical suppliers a substantial customer base within a short delivery radius, which matters when handling products with limited shelf life or demanding transport requirements.
What to Look for in a Chemical Supplier
Compliance is non-negotiable. A credible supplier holds current safety data sheets for every product, understands REACH-equivalent registration duties, follows correct dangerous goods classification and labelling, and trains staff in safe handling. Ask how they manage decanting, container integrity and spill response, as these reveal operational discipline quickly.
Technical support is the next differentiator. The best chemical companies employ chemists or application specialists who can solve problems rather than simply take orders. That might mean reformulating a cleaning product to reduce water temperature requirements, or diagnosing why a coating is failing to adhere.
Also assess supply reliability, including stockholding depth, alternative sourcing and clarity around lead times for imported raw materials. Sustainability credentials increasingly matter too: reduced-hazard substitutions, concentrated formats that cut transport emissions, returnable container schemes and lower-solvent products all reduce a customer’s own environmental exposure.

Trends Reshaping the Chemical Industry
Substitution of hazardous substances is the strongest current force. Customers and regulators alike push for lower-toxicity alternatives, water-based systems in place of solvent-heavy products, and reduced volatile organic compound content. Suppliers that guide customers through reformulation build lasting relationships.
Circularity is advancing rapidly. Returnable intermediate bulk containers, solvent recovery, closed-loop coolant systems and recycled feedstocks all reduce waste and cost simultaneously. Concentrated formulations, diluted on site, cut both packaging and transport emissions substantially.
Digital chemical management is the third trend. Barcode-tracked inventories, automated safety data sheet distribution, usage dashboards and reorder alerts improve compliance while reducing administrative burden. Meanwhile, supply chain scrutiny has increased, with buyers wanting to know the origin of raw materials rather than only the name of the blender.
Buying Chemicals Responsibly
Start with a full inventory of what you currently use, in what volume and for what purpose. Many organisations discover duplicate products and unnecessary hazards during this exercise alone. Consolidating suppliers often improves pricing and simplifies compliance record keeping.
Check storage arrangements against your inventory: segregation of incompatible materials, bunding, ventilation and correct signage. Request training for staff who handle products regularly. Insist on receiving updated safety data sheets when formulations change, and review usage annually with your supplier’s technical team to identify savings and safer alternatives.
